 Overview
----------

 The ScanTek scanner driver has the following features:

 1. Support of the following SCSI Microtek scanner models:
        MICROTEK IISP, MICROTEK II, HIGHSCREEN Flatbed Color IIs,
        ScanMaker E3, ScanMaker 35t, ScanMaker E6,
        Highscreen PerfectScan, Highscreen HighScan

    Support of the following SCSI Mustek scanner models:
        Three Pass Scanners:
        6000CX, 8000CX (not tested), 12000CX all should work

        One or Single Pass Scanners:
        6000SP, 8000SP, 12000SP (now supported) all should work
        6000CZ, 8000CZ (not tested)

        600IISP, 800IISP (not tested) all should work

    If your scanner is not mentioned in the list above try it and
    give me a response whether it works or not.

    Attention: In recent times Mustek has changed the scanner firmware.
               I urge you to test Mustek scanners with your Amiga
               configuration before buying it.

               Mustek scanners have a critical SCSI interface. It
               was reported to me that these scanners may not work
               with the A2091 and A3000(T) internal SCSI interface.
               It is possible that these scanners do not work with
               other SCSI host adapters, either.
               But the Mustek 6000CX and MFS-12000SP work in combination
               with an Oktagon SCSI host adapter.
               Be sure to disable reselection for Mustek scanners
               on your SCSI host adapter. Otherwise your system may
               not boot.

               The Mustek MFS-12000SP is supported from now on.
               It took some time to get the necessary information
               about the programming documentation.


    The following scanner models are not supported:
        Microtek V300 (completely new firmware for SCSI-2 scanner standard
                       this scanner is not available in europe),
        Canon, HP, Epson and any parallelport scanner.


 2. Support of black/white, built-in halftone (dither), one-pass-color-scan,
    three pass color scan, grey, red, green and blue scan.

 3. Individual setting of resolution, scanning frame, contrast, shadow,
    midtone, highlight, exposure time and scanning speed for download to the
    scanner.

 4. Download of a color look up table (gamma correction table ) to the scanner
    supported.

 5. Scanning to IFF File of 1, 8 or 24 bit color depth. The maximum size of
    the scanned image is independent from the RAM size. After the scanning
    process it is possible to start an external program.

 6. GUI for preview and configuration of the driver. You need Kickstart 2.04
    but Kickstart 3.0 is recommended.

 7. Sizeable preview window in black/white or grey scale. Color preview
    on Cybergraphix screens (15, 16 or 24 bit necessary).
    There are much more skilled programs to view and manipulate the scanned
    images in color. (A tool like ADPRO, IMAGE FX or so is needed, if you
    want to do sophisticated postproduction)

 8. ARexx support

 9. Screenmode requester to define custom screen for working. The actual public
    screen is supported as well

 10. Configurable SCSI device and SCSI ID. The driver supports only SCSI
     connectable scanners.

 11. The driver is tested with the following SCSI drivers: oktagon.device and
     gvpscsi.device V4.5.

 12. ScanTek is written using SAS C 6.55.

 13. ScanTek is SHAREWARE.

 14. The non registered version of ScanTek is a full working version, but all
     scanned images have black lines to motivate you to register.
     Additionally the maximum size of the preview is restricted.


 History
---------

 V3.7  30 December 1997

   - Detection of Mustek scanners enhanced
     Erkennung von Mustek Scannern weiterentwickelt

   - German Documentation
     Deutsche Anleitung


 V3.6  21 December 1997

   - The Mustek MFS-12000SP is now supported
   - Rework of ASL requester handling
   - PROGDIR: usage reduced


 V3.5  4 December 1997

   - Rework of window activation procedures
   - Rework of font sentivity
   - PROGDIR: usage reduced
   - Support of multiple SCSI host adapters in one system


 V3.4  21 October 1997

   - Support of Transparency Adapter (Slide Kit Unit)
   - Prevent system lockup during startup on Dataflyer SCSI+ host
     adapter


 V3.3   1 August 1997

   - Detection of ScanMaker35t+ introduced 
   - Faster preview scanning process on some scanner models
   - "Accurate Coordinates" support for ScanMaker E6 and compatible


 V3.2   8 June 1997

   - Workaround for surfsquirrel.device to avoid SCSI bus hangup
   - AREXX scripts: Load scanned pictures into 
                    ImageFX:   ST2ImageFX.strx
                    ArtEffect: ST2ArtEffect.strx


 V3.1  19 May 1997

   - Recognition of Highscreen PerfectScan (600dpi) introduced
   - Recognition of Highscreen RealScan (300dpi) introduced
   - Activation of newly opened windows works now correct


 V3.0   16 Apr. 1997

   - AREXX support
   - XBMI-chunk introduced to store DPI (dots per inch) information in
     IFF File
   - Handling of Microtek ScanMaker E6 enhanced
   - Bugfixes: "Exposure Time" and "Contrast" parameters for Microtek
               and some Mustek scanner models are now correct.
               This bug could lead to images that where to light.
               Grey preview of color image now work with all specified
               settings.


 V2.10 26 Mar. 1997

   - Full size preview on 400 dpi Mustek scanners adjustable


 V2.9   9 Feb. 1997

   - Look Up Table Window redesigned to ensure font sensitivity


 V2.8  11 Jan. 1997

   - New icons for ScanTek
   - Recognition and handling of new Mustek scanners enhanced
   - Minior bug fixes
   - Introduction of the ScanTek Support WebSite


 V2.7  6 Dec. 1996

   - Recognition and handling of new Mustek scanners enhanced
   - Recognition of Microtek ScanMaker E6 adapted


 V2.6  30 Oct. 1996

   - Full support of Mustek one pass scanners
   - Recognition of Mustek scanners enhanced


 V2.5  5 Oct. 1996

   - Workaround to handle strange color mode behaviour of Mustek
     one pass scanners
   - Reverse scanning in black and white mode introduced


 V2.4 10 Sept. 1996

   - Support of Mustek SCSI one pass color scanners in color mode and
     parameter ranges.
   - ScanTek can now open its GUI windows on the actual public screen.


 V2.3  6 Sept. 1996

   - Color Preview on Cybergraphix screens in true color mode
     (15, 16 or 24 bit) for onepass flatbed scanners
   - Grey/Red/Green/Blue Preview on Cybergraphix screens in true color mode
     (15, 16 or 24 bit) for threepass and onepass flatbed scanners
   - Change and recall of predefined resolution values


 V2.2 26 July 1996

   - Enhanced support for Mustek scanners
     "Exposure Time" and "Contrast" parameters are now correct
   - Gamma value "All" now works on threepass scanner
   - Alternative Black/White scanning mode


 V2.1  5 July 1996

   - Preview now fully supported for Mustek 6000CX
   - Special adaption for Mustek 6000CX to use 8.5 * 14 inch scanning frame


 V2.0  30 Apr. 1996

   - Preview in color mode with proper options values
   - Use of expanded Contrast and Exposure Time selections on certain scanners
   - X and Y Aspect Ratio in color images is correct now
   - ScanMaker E3 does not support undocumentated red, gree and blue scanning
   - Lookup Table command supported (Gamma Correction on certain scanner
     possible)
   - Scanning Frame Setting is now more intuitive
   - Reverse image scanning supported (only on certain scanners possible)
   - Accurate scanning supported. Scanning frame is now more precise.


 V1.3  25 Feb. 1996

   - Detection of new ScanMaker E3 Flatbed scanner implemented
   - Special adaption for E3 to use 8.5 * 13.5 inch scanning frame
     (due to E3 inquiry data the max frame size is 8.5 * 11.69 inch)
   - No start of the external program, if the scanning process is aborted
   - Higher dpi rates for ScanMaker 35t (slide scanner) possible
     Preview image should look better now.
   - "Main Control" window and gadgets modified
   - Debug filename "ScanTek.log" can be overriden through CLI or Tooltype


 V1.2   3 Jan. 1996

   - Debug output data revised and enhanced
   - Max Frame Setting setting introduced
   - Start of external program possible
   - Window positions are remembered and saved
   - Configuration file enhanced


 V1.1  17 Dec. 1995

   - detection of Microtek scanner via SCSI inquiry enhanced
   - stepping of resolution slider adapted to expanded base resolution
   - calculation of scanning frame size data modified


 V1.0  30 Nov. 1995

   - first public release
